Sylvie Picard is a scholar working on Building and Construction, Pollution and Industrial and Manufacturing Engineering. According to data from OpenAlex, Sylvie Picard has authored 14 papers receiving a total of 337 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Building and Construction, 4 papers in Pollution and 4 papers in Industrial and Manufacturing Engineering. Recurrent topics in Sylvie Picard's work include Anaerobic Digestion and Biogas Production (6 papers), Wastewater Treatment and Nitrogen Removal (4 papers) and Phosphorus and nutrient management (4 papers). Sylvie Picard is often cited by papers focused on Anaerobic Digestion and Biogas Production (6 papers), Wastewater Treatment and Nitrogen Removal (4 papers) and Phosphorus and nutrient management (4 papers). Sylvie Picard collaborates with scholars based in France and United States. Sylvie Picard's co-authors include Pascal Peu, P. Dabert, Romain Girault, Fabrice Béline, M.L. Daumer, Gilbert Bridoux, Jean‐François Sassi, A. Trémier, T. Lucas and D. Le Ray and has published in prestigious journals such as Water Research, Journal of Hazardous Materials and Bioresource Technology.
